Reunited technical metal pioneers ATHEIST have just confirmed for CHICAGO POWERFEST 2007 as the Saturday night headliners. The 5th annual metal festival will take place on Friday, April 20th and Saturday, April 21st at The Pearl Room in Mokena, IL (located just outside Chicago).

According to the band, this will be ATHEIST's final performance ever in the midwest United States before the band is put to rest for good. The band's featured lineup will include members Kelly Shaefer (vocals), Steve Flynn (drums), Tony Choy (bass), Chris Baker (guitar), and guitarist Sonny Carson (who will be playing Shaefer's guitar role due to Shaefer's long-running battles with tendonitis and carpal tunnel). Final Powerfest lineup:

Friday:

LETHAL (co-headliner)
SOLITUDE AETURNUS (co-headliner)
BENEDICTUM
SHATTER MESSIAH
SUSPYRE

Saturday:

ATHEIST
MARTYR
SATURNUS
NOVEMBERS DOOM
THURISAZ

Tickets for the fest are on sale now via all Ticketmaster outlets, and will also be made available at various Chicago area locations (The Colliseum, Threshold Music, Discount Records, Metal Haven & Impulse Music) within the next couple weeks on a "cash only" basis. Chicago Powerfest will be an all-ages event, and advance ticket prices are $18 per day or $30 for 2-day pass.
